Tetratricopeptide repeat protein 19, mitochondrial (TTC19) is encoded by the TTC19 gene on chromosome 17p12. Its protein product is a mitochondrial inner membrane protein composed of several tetratricopeptide repeat domains, mediating protein-protein interactions. TTC19 is required for structural and functional integrity of mitochondrial complex III, facilitating turnover of the Rieske protein UQCRFS1 and clearing detrimental protein fragments during complex assembly, essential for respiratory electron transport and ATP generation. Mutations in TTC19 cause mitochondrial complex III deficiency, manifesting as neuromuscular, neurological, and multi-organ symptoms with autosomal recessive inheritance. TTC19 deficiency leads to failed complex III assembly and impaired cellular energy metabolism, contributing to mitochondrial disease syndromes[1][2][3][5].
